You guys have probably heard of online shopping websites such as Muncha, YesKantipur and Sasto Deal but have you come across MetroTarkari.com? Metro Tarkari is Nepal’s first and largest online grocer. From fruits and vegetables to cakes and meat products, Metro Tarkari is quickly reaching out to the net savvy population of Kathmandu with more than 500 registered customers till date. The company was founded by 28-year old Anil Basnet just over a year ago and already employs six staff. Whether you live in Kathmandu or London, you can sit comfortably at your own house and purchase goods for yourself or the family and have it delivered FREE to your very doorstep. The company believes in great customer service and this is evident by the reactions shared by users on their Facebook page.
The e-grocery site was also mentioned by TechinAsia on “25 Startups in Asia That Caught Our Eye”. The website looks clear and efficient enough to browse and make your online purchase.
